- merge-catalog: stop dropping anilist_id on every new anime insert (bun:sqlite .get() returns null, so the old !== undefined guard always fired); the guard was dead anyway since a colliding id is caught earlier - sync-command: throw instead of fail() inside runHostSync so the finally block runs and temp dirs holding snapshot data are cleaned up on failure - ssh: shell-quote the user-supplied --remote-cmd in the probe, and reject option-like (-prefixed) SSH hosts that ssh/scp would parse as flags - sync-db: close the remote handle if opening the local DB throws - sync-shared: treat EPERM from process.kill(pid, 0) as alive, not dead - cli-parser: trim the sync host before the mode-exclusivity check - tests: cover anilist_id preservation, anilist-based anime matching, and the SSH host/shell-quote guards

import { spawnSync } from 'node:child_process';
|
|
|
|
export interface RemoteRunResult {
|
|
status: number;
|
|
stdout: string;
|
|
}
|
|
|
|
/**
|
|
* ssh/scp have no `--` terminator for the destination, so a host that starts
|
|
* with `-` (e.g. `-oProxyCommand=...`) is parsed as an option. Reject those
|
|
* before spawning.
|
|
*/
|
|
export function assertSafeSshHost(host: string): void {
|
|
if (host.startsWith('-')) {
|
|
throw new Error(`Refusing to use SSH host that looks like an option: ${host}`);
|
|
}
|
|
}
|
|
|
|
/**
|
|
* Run a command on the SSH host. stdin/stderr stay attached to the terminal
|
|
* so key passphrase / password prompts and remote progress output work;
|
|
* stdout is captured for the caller.
|
|
*/
|
|
export function runSsh(host: string, remoteCommand: string): RemoteRunResult {
|
|
assertSafeSshHost(host);
|
|
const result = spawnSync('ssh', [host, remoteCommand], {
|
|
encoding: 'utf8',
|
|
stdio: ['inherit', 'pipe', 'inherit'],
|
|
});
|
|
if (result.error) {
|
|
throw new Error(`Failed to run ssh: ${(result.error as Error).message}`);
|
|
}
|
|
return { status: result.status ?? 1, stdout: result.stdout ?? '' };
|
|
}
|
|
|
|
export function runScp(from: string, to: string): void {
|
|
const result = spawnSync('scp', ['-q', from, to], {
|
|
encoding: 'utf8',
|
|
stdio: ['inherit', 'inherit', 'inherit'],
|
|
});
|
|
if (result.error) {
|
|
throw new Error(`Failed to run scp: ${(result.error as Error).message}`);
|
|
}
|
|
if ((result.status ?? 1) !== 0) {
|
|
throw new Error(`scp failed copying ${from} -> ${to}`);
|
|
}
|
|
}
|
|
|
|
export function shellQuote(value: string): string {
|
|
return `'${value.replaceAll("'", `'\\''`)}'`;
|
|
}
|
|
|
|
/**
|
|
* Non-interactive SSH shells often miss ~/.local/bin in PATH, so probe the
|
|
* configured command first and fall back to the default install location.
|
|
*/
|
|
export function resolveRemoteSubminerCommand(host: string, preferred: string | null): string {
|
|
// Trusted defaults stay unquoted so the remote shell expands `~`; the
|
|
// user-supplied override is shell-quoted to prevent command injection.
|
|
const candidates: Array<{ value: string; probe: string }> = preferred
|
|
? [{ value: preferred, probe: shellQuote(preferred) }]
|
|
: [
|
|
{ value: 'subminer', probe: 'subminer' },
|
|
{ value: '~/.local/bin/subminer', probe: '~/.local/bin/subminer' },
|
|
];
|
|
for (const candidate of candidates) {
|
|
const probe = runSsh(host, `command -v ${candidate.probe} >/dev/null 2>&1`);
|
|
if (probe.status === 0) {
|
|
return candidate.value;
|
|
}
|
|
}
|
|
throw new Error(
|
|
preferred
|
|
? `Remote command not found on ${host}: ${preferred}`
|
|
: `subminer not found on ${host} (tried PATH and ~/.local/bin/subminer). Pass --remote-cmd <path>.`,
|
|
);
|
|
}
